溫馨提示×

如何高效清理CentOS緩存

小樊
50
2025-05-11 01:06:24
欄目: 智能運維

在CentOS系統中,高效清理緩存可以通過以下幾種方法實現:

1. 清理YUM緩存

YUM(Yellowdog Updater, Modified)是CentOS的包管理工具,它會緩存下載的軟件包以加快后續安裝速度。清理YUM緩存可以釋放磁盤空間。

sudo yum clean all

2. 清理臨時文件

CentOS系統會在/tmp目錄下存儲臨時文件,這些文件會占用大量磁盤空間??梢允褂靡韵旅钋謇恚?/p>

sudo rm -rf /tmp/*

3. 清理日志文件

日志文件也會占用大量磁盤空間??梢远ㄆ谇謇砘驂嚎s舊的日志文件。例如,清理/var/log目錄下的舊日志文件:

sudo journalctl --vacuum-time=2weeks

或者手動刪除舊的日志文件:

sudo rm -rf /var/log/*.log.*

4. 清理包管理器緩存

除了YUM緩存,還可以清理其他包管理器的緩存。例如,清理dnf(Dandified YUM)緩存:

sudo dnf clean all

5. 清理瀏覽器緩存

如果你使用的是瀏覽器,可以手動清理瀏覽器的緩存文件。

6. 使用bleachbit工具

bleachbit是一個系統清理工具,可以清理各種緩存、臨時文件和日志文件。首先需要安裝bleachbit

sudo yum install bleachbit

然后運行bleachbit進行清理:

sudo bleachbit

7. 定期清理

為了保持系統的整潔,可以設置定期任務來自動清理緩存。例如,使用cron設置每天凌晨清理一次緩存:

crontab -e

添加以下行:

0 0 * * * /usr/bin/yum clean all && /usr/bin/rm -rf /tmp/*

保存并退出編輯器。

通過以上方法,你可以高效地清理CentOS系統的緩存,釋放磁盤空間并保持系統的整潔。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女